Don't look up Firmin, just ride. Fight the pain, but don't look up.

Under grey skies and through the ruins of war, two veterans battled for the Tour's first yellow jersey. Firmin Lambot and Eugene Christophe had raced each other into the ground; the race had come down to what some riders were calling the hunger stage - 420km from Metz to Dunkirk.
